Lot 1831

1934-A, $10 World War II Emergency Note. Hawaii EROR NOTE. Misaligned HAWAII Overprint on Back. . Fr-2303. . KL-2258. This PCGS Currency-graded Very Fine 20 example has a misaligned overprint on the back, with the bold black HAWAII overprint shifted slightly high and to the left. Errors on Hawaii notes are not at all common, and even a small misalignment on the back would command a premium.
